Abstract
Adjunct processor command-type filtering includes determining whether a target adjunct processor is configured to support a selected command-type filtering mode, and whether another adjunct processor is configured to support the selected command-type filtering mode. Based on determining that the target adjunct processor is not configured to support the selected command-type filtering mode and based on the other adjunct processor being configured to support the selected command-type filtering mode, a command is forwarded to the other adjunct processor for processing to determine whether the command is valid for the selected command-type filtering mode. An indication is obtained, based on processing at the other adjunct processor, of whether the command is valid for the selected command-type filtering mode. Based on obtaining an indication that the command is valid for the selected command-type filtering mode, the command is sent to the target adjunct processor for execution.
